A cylinder has a radius of 4 millimeters. Its volume is 200.96 cubic millimeters. What is the height of the cylinder?
Answer:
3.999 millimeters.
Step-by-step explanation:
To find the height of the cylinder, we can use the formula for the volume of a cylinder:
V = πr²h
Given that the radius (r) of the cylinder is 4 millimeters and the volume (V) is 200.96 cubic millimeters, we can substitute these values into the formula and solve for the height (h).
200.96 = π(4²)h
200.96 = 16πh
To solve for h, we can divide both sides of the equation by 16π:
200.96 / (16π) = h
Using a calculator, we can calculate the approximate value of h:
h ≈ 200.96 / (16 × 3.14159)
h ≈ 3.999
Therefore, the height of the cylinder is approximately 3.999 millimeters.

Two fire-lookout stations are 13 miles apart, with station B directly east of station A.
Both stations spot a fire. The bearing of the fire from station A is N35°E and the
bearing of the fire from station B is N49°W. How far is the fire from station B?
Choose the correct formula given below.
The distance between the fire and station B is 10.7miles
What is sine rule?The sine rule states that if a, b and c are the lengths of the sides of a triangle, and A, B and C are the angles in the triangle; with A opposite a, etc., then a/sinA=b/sinB=c/sinC.
The angle at A = 90- 35
= 55°
The angle at B = 90-49
= 41°
Angle at the fire = 180-(41+55)
= 180-96 = 84°
Using sine rule
sin84/13 = sin55/x
xsin84 = 13sin55
0.995x = 10.65
x = 10.65/0.995
x = 10.7 miles
Therefore the distance between the fire and station B is 10.7 miles.
